What asbestos abatement costs
in Southeast Michigan

These are real ranges from real projects. Every quote we issue is written and fixed — the number on the quote is the number on the invoice. No change orders for scope we should have anticipated.

By material type

MaterialPrice RangeNotes
Asbestos floor tile (9x9, 12x12)$5–$20/sq ft$1,500–$5,000 typical
Black mastic only$3–$8/sq ftTile already removed
Popcorn ceiling$3–$7/sq ft
Pipe insulation$10–$25/linear ft
Vermiculite (attic)$1,500–$8,000Varies by depth & sq ft
Siding (full house)$8,000–$20,000
Whole-home (1,500 sq ft, multiple materials)$15,000–$30,000

* All prices include EGLE notification fee, containment materials, disposal, and clearance air monitoring unless otherwise noted. Inspection and lab analysis are billed separately ($400–$800) if not already completed.

Six factors that affect your quote

1
Material type

Friable materials (pipe insulation, vermiculite) require more containment and PPE than non-friable (floor tile, siding). This is the single largest driver of per-square-foot cost.

2
Square footage

Larger jobs have lower per-unit costs due to fixed setup overhead. A 200 sq ft floor tile job costs more per square foot than a 1,000 sq ft job.

3
Accessibility

Crawl spaces, tight attics, and multi-story work add time and complexity. Basement floor tile in an open space is the most straightforward job.

4
Mastic presence

Black cutback mastic under floor tile is often asbestos-containing and must be addressed separately. It adds $3–$8/sq ft to a floor tile job.

5
EGLE notification fee

Required for all regulated abatement projects in Michigan since April 2025. We pass this through transparently as a line item. It is not negotiable.

6
Clearance air monitoring

Required for all abatement projects. Performed by an independent industrial hygienist after work is complete. Typically $300–$600 depending on project size.
